Output 3c96aa59f1d66073f64552d8b1d16c0a933659cf02838a5b076353325edf70f4:18

value
44360118
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d69651a98616720fecc6caab1116a51a4ad99f57610fbde332226321c1d57723
address
bc1p66t9r2vxzeeqlmxxe243z949rf9dn86hvy8mmcejyf3jrsw4wu3sd53t7s
transaction
3c96aa59f1d66073f64552d8b1d16c0a933659cf02838a5b076353325edf70f4
spent
true